How many people, and the typical age.
The population grew by about 6 people since 2011. The typical resident is now 40, which is a little older than the national figure of 38.

How the population splits across age groups.
Children under 15 make up 19.1% of the population, a figure higher than most similar areas. Meanwhile, the proportion of seniors aged 65 and over rose 8.0 percentage points since 2011 to reach 17.0%.

First Nations identity and marital status.
About 3.9% of residents identify as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ander, which is about the same as the state and national figures. While 47.2% of people are married, 15.3% are in de facto relationships, a rate well above the New South Wales average.
